Filed under: Cancer SurvivorsYesterday, I saw my oncologist for one of my every-three-month follow-up visits. As always, I went armed with my list of questions -- which is really my list of worries -- and one by one, I rattled them off. On a little sticky note, I had written: Lymph node Digital mammogram Next MRI Heart Colonoscopy And this is what my doctor had to say about my concerns of the day: The occasionally-swollen lymph node on the right side of my neck is nothing to worry about. It wasn't even palpable today. When it is, it's normal. He promises. It's time for my next digital mammogram and ultrasound too. I will be contacted soon with my appointment. After consulting with another oncologist, it was determined I will continue receiving breast MRI scans. Not always are they recommended for women who have already had breast cancer.
